Abstract
The deviations from Hooke's law in whiskers in elastic uniaxial tension experiments are related to higher-order elastic constants. We derive this relation for an arbitrary crystal system and whisker-tension-axis orientation to fourth order in the strain. The deviations from Hooke's law are experimentally found for copper and nickel whiskers. The results are compared with other methods of determining third-order elastic constants.
